BBQ Chicken Pizza Ingredients
- Pizza crust – If you’re making the crust at home, be sure to par bake it for about 5 – 7 minutes and let it cool before topping and baking again. We love this easy pizza dough recipe, but sometimes cheat and use a quick just add water crust.
- Barbecue sauce – Make it yourself or grab a bottle of your favorite!
- Cheddar cheese – Sometimes we’ll also substitute for Mexican or Fiesta blend cheese in this recipe. It’s wonderful both ways.
- Cooked chicken – I typically always have baked chicken on hand in the freezer, but you could also use canned chicken, or shredded rotisserie chicken.
- Red onion – I’ll never understand why it’s called red onion when it’s actually they color purple. I like mine either small diced or in thin rings.
- Bacon – Another things we typically keep on hand in the freezer. I like to cook large batches of bacon on a sheet pan in the oven and then freeze it for later use. You can also buy bags of real bacon bits at the market and keep those in the freezer.
- Optional: Green onion, Parmesan cheese (the cheap stuff in the spaghetti aisle), and garlic salt. (Please don’t skip the garlic salt).

How do you make barbecue chicken pizza? (Step-by-step)
⭐ First, add a thin layer of barbecue sauce to your crust, followed by cheese, then chicken, bacon, and onion.
⭐ Next, top everything off with a pretty swirl of barbecue sauce and (if you want to bring your crust to the next level!!!) dust around the edges with garlic salt and Parmesan cheese (OMG YES, DO THIS).
⭐ Then, bake according to your dough directions.
⭐ Finally, sprinkle with fresh green onion and ENJOY!

Can you make BBQ chicken pizza ahead of time?
If you make sure to pre-bake the dough for several minutes before adding toppings, you can prepare the topped pizza up to a couple days ahead of time and just pop it into the oven when ready.
You can also prepare and bake the entire thing ahead of time, then warm it up for several minutes in the oven before serving. This is my preferred method, but either will work.
Leftovers and Storage
How long does leftover BBQ chicken pizza last?
The leftover pizza will last 3 – 5 days in the refrigerator, or several months in the freezer. Make sure that the pizza has cooled to about room temperature (but not stayed cool in excess of 2 hours) before wrapping tightly and storing in the refrigerator or freezer.
What is the best way to reheat leftover pizza?
I will fight anyone who doesn’t think pizza is best reheated in the oven (or toaster oven). Reheat for 5 – 7 minutes at 400F for an individual slice, or 7 – 10 minutes for several slices (watching closely to make sure it doesn’t burn).
If you’re in a time crunch though, barbecue chicken pizza is good no matter how you reheat it (or even if you don’t), so feel free to pop it in the microwave for 30 – 60 seconds on high power.

How to Make BBQ Chicken Pizza
BBQ Chicken Pizza
Ingredients
- Pizza crust ready for toppings (here's how I make mine!)
- Barbecue sauce
- Cheddar cheese shredded
- Cooked chicken shredded (here's how to always have cooked chicken on hand!)
- Red onion diced (why oh WHY isn't it called purple onion???)
- Bacon cooked and chopped (here's how I make bacon ahead!)
- optional: green onion Parmesan cheese (the cheap stuff in the spaghetti aisle), and garlic salt
Instructions
- Add a thin layer of barbecue sauce to your crust, followed by cheese, then chicken, bacon, and onion.
- Top everything off with a pretty swirl of barbecue sauce and (if you want to bring your crust to the next level) dust around the edges with garlic salt and Parmesan cheese (OMG YES, DO THIS).
- Bake according to your dough directions (usually 450F for about 15 minutes).
- Sprinkle with fresh green onion and ENJOY!
